Absolute Escapes to work with The Firebird Partnership

Direct-sell tour operator Absolute Escapes has revealed it has started working with consultancy The Firebird Partnership in a push for growth.

The Edinburgh-based operator, founded in 2004 by Andy Gabe and Sheila Tulloch, offers walking holidays as well as self-drive options and train trips.

The company will now welcome Firebird director Gordon Mathie as chairman and non-executive director.

Tulloch said: “We’re incredibly proud of our team and what has been achieved so far, but Firebird’s vision to unlock the full potential of Absolute Escapes is exactly what we’ve been looking for to take our much-loved business to the next level.”

Mathie said: “I’m hugely excited to be working with Andy, Sheila and the team to help them grow the business sustainably, introducing even more outdoor enthusiasts from around the
globe to the incredible walking trails, self-drive routes and train journeys that the UK, Ireland and Channel Islands have to offer.”

Absolute Escapes has won multiple Aito Tour Operator of the Year awards.

Firebird describes itself as an “expert growth consultancy in travel, leisure and education”.
